Valley speak (short for ‘Valley Girl-speak’)[1][2]

Symptom: This is a combination of several vocal features (nasality, uptalk, fast-paced run-on sentences, breathiness and vocal fry) and vocabulary (“like”, “I know, right?”, “whatever”, “totally”) Episode 638 discusses the use of the word “like” and 640 is on other ‘filler words’.

Prescription: Such a style may be appropriate (although a little dated) for an audience of millennials, but if that’s not you then it’s probably best to avoid this style and adopt one that is considered more mature for most of your reads.


[1] The ‘Valley Girl’ dialect was originally associated with materialistic upper-middle-class young woman of the San Fernando Valley in California, and a way of speaking that became familiar across the English-speaking world. It came to be associated with being ditzy and spoken by those with a greater interest in material items than intellectual or personal accomplishment.
